Job Summary :
The Department of Obstetrics and Gynecology, Division of Maternal Fetal Medicine, at the University of Colorado has an opening for a full-time Diabetes Educator at the rank of Instructor between a 0.6 - 1.0 FTE. This position will provide support to the freestanding Maternal Fetal Medicine clinic, located in Downtown Denver, Littleton, Parker, and Fort Collins as well as the Children's Hospital Colorado - North Campus location.
The duties of this position include , but are not limited to :
This position will be scheduled Monday through Friday, 8 : 00 am to 4 : 30 pm with no on-call obligation. The four SOM freestanding clinics have 2 Diabetes Educators positions who work collaboratively to provide services for patients across all sites. CU MFM values a work culture in which our team members are well respected. The MFM division is comprised of a dynamic team, which includes 3 dedicated Fetal Surgeons, 24 MFM physicians, 1 Physician Assistant, 1 Nurse Practitioner, 2 Genetic Counselors, 1 OB Endocrine Physician, 2 Diabetes Educators, 12 Sonographers, 1 Nurse Navigator, 8 Medical Assistants, and 4 dedicated schedulers.
